A bacterial infection is defined as the penetration and subsequent multiplication of harmful bacteria into the tissues and/or blood of more complex organisms. In order for an infection to occur in humans, the pathogenicity of the bacteria must exceed the defensive capacity of the organism; otherwise, the germs are destroyed without obvious damage to the host tissues.
